We meet Martha S. Jones and Jessica Marie Johnson, two Johns Hopkins professors team-teaching the course ‘Black Womanhood.’ When they placed an interactive syllabus of the course online, it spread like wildfire. They discuss why access to knowledge can be so powerful and how engaging online affects curriculum.Do you have a question or comment about a show or a story idea to pitch?
